EMTI'S New Computer-Guard Website Nearing Completion


TUCSON, Ariz., Nov. 29, 2004 (PRIMEZONE) -- In light of numerous enquiries, Environmental Technologies International, Inc. (Pink Sheets:EMTI) announces that its new Computer-Guard(tm) website, being designed by the well-known Silica Group, is expected to be launched within days. The new Computer-Guard(tm) website has been timed to coincide with EMTI's official market launch of the exciting computer security device. The site will provide information on the critical need for computer security, and will be capable of allowing customers to purchase Computer-Guard(tm) at the site.

COMPUTER DATA THEFT -- A MULTI-BILLION DOLLAR THREAT

While the value of actual computer hardware (often laptops) stolen usually amounts to $2000 - $4000 per unit (the FBI estimates that 97% of stolen computer equipment is never recovered), the cost of the lost computer data is enormous! A $25,000.00 reward offered for the return of a laptop stolen in 2000 from the State Department in Washington, D.C. demonstrates just how much more valuable is the data compared to the replacement cost of the hardware. It is generally recognized that business-critical, proprietary confidential corporate data lost to potential competitors through computer data theft could amount to tens of billions of dollars in costs.
